Output e266247f363677555d7e5142037117239282ae2f7e3f35a811777e322337b76b:6

value
318605741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d3ad56a8dac7356f6a8a0d5f6c80e24e8bf2fa7 OP_EQUAL
address
32tyBsWgvLZGzumwa4Nq13cXLbnDxhk3j3
transaction
e266247f363677555d7e5142037117239282ae2f7e3f35a811777e322337b76b
spent
true